Common Types of Doors Installed Today
Modern front door installers normally deal with various door types, each offering special advantages. Here's a list of popular door choices:
List 1: Types of Front Doors
Fiberglass Doors
- Long lasting and energy-efficient
- High resistance to weather aspects
- Readily available in numerous styles
Steel Doors
- Excellent security functions
- Resistant to warping and cracking
- Often has much better insulation than wood doors
Wood Doors
- Traditional visual appeal
- Can be customized to fit any style
- Needs routine maintenance to avoid damage
Composite Doors
- Made from a mix of materials for sturdiness
- Provides the look of wood without the maintenance
- High energy effectiveness rankings
Glass Doors
- Modern and streamlined appearance
- Can enhance natural light in entranceways
- Frequently coupled with security features like double-pane glass
Table 2: Comparison of Door Types
| Door Type | Sturdiness | Security | Energy Efficiency | Upkeep |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Fiberglass | High | Moderate | High | Low |
| Steel | High | Very High | Moderate | Low |
| Wood | Moderate | Moderate | Moderate | High |
| Composite | High | High | High | Low |
| Glass | Moderate | Moderate | High | Medium |

Table 3: Cost Estimates
| Kind of Door | Average Cost (Door only) | Installation Cost | Total Estimated Cost |
|---|---|---|---|
| Fiberglass | ₤ 400 - ₤ 1200 |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 | ₤ 500 - ₤ 1500 |
| Steel | ₤ 300 - ₤ 1000 |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 | ₤ 400 - ₤ 1300 |
| Wood | ₤ 600 - ₤ 2500 | ₤ 100 - ₤ 400 | ₤ 700 - ₤ 2900 |
| Composite | ₤ 500 - ₤ 1500 |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 | ₤ 600 - ₤ 1800 |
| Glass | ₤ 800 - ₤ 3000 | ₤ 100 - ₤ 400 | ₤ 900 - ₤ 3400 |
Common FAQs About Front Door Installation
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 1: How long does it take to install a front door?
The installation procedure can take anywhere from 2 to 6 hours, depending upon the intricacy of the installation and the kind of door being changed.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 2: Do I need to eliminate my old door?
Yes, the existing door must be removed before a new one can be set up. This permits correct fitting and sealing of the new door.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 3: Can I install a front door myself?
While some property owners may have the abilities to do so, it is advised to use a professional for the best outcomes, particularly regarding security and insulation.
FAQ 4: How do I maintain my front door?
Depending upon the product, upkeep can vary:
- Fiberglass and Steel: Clean with soapy water; examine seals each year.
- Wood: Apply protective finishes frequently to prevent weather condition damage.
- Glass: Use glass cleaner to keep clearness and inspect seals for damage.
